2022-10-04 16:45:45 Find the right employee in a single job interview: 5 insider tips

How do you select the best candidate for a job position – a real professional who will help your startup achieve success? In our new article, BDC Consulting’s Head of HR shares an exclusive method based on core competencies.

Our core competencies are paradigm, responsibility, engagement and efficiency. Here’s how to test for each during an interview.

Paradigm: what drives a person’s decision-making in complex situations?
Responsibility: whom do they blame for their difficulties and mistakes?
Engagement: how do they talk about their job (emotion, level of detail, tone of voice etc.)?
Efficiency: how do they talk about their work results vs. initial objectives – and how the results were achieved?

You need to test for each competence several times in different ways (abstract situations, actual work examples etc.).

The US and Germany are the best countries for crypto projects & investors

Coincub’s quarterly country rankings are a great resource. If you can’t decide where to launch your crypto project – or where to move if you're a trader – that’s the first thing you’ve got to read.

Here our favorite tidbits from the report:

Top gainers: Portugal and UAE, both up 4 positions since Q1 2022. UAE now readily issues licenses to exchanges and other crypto projects, and you can even avoid paying taxes. And Portugal has great tax incentives for traders and investors.
Top losers: South Korea, Brazil, Pakistan, Belgium
Top 5 best crypto countries: US, Germany, Singapore,
Australia, Switzerland

2022-09-29 15:13:54 How do you launch a P2E game in a bear market?

In our latest case study, we helped a gaming studio with 250+ million downloads launch an INO (Initial NFT Sale) for a Play-to-Earn game. Here are a few of the insights from our a massive round of research & competitor analysis:

Community size & engagement is key, so you need a detailed community-building plan for 3 months or more;
• It’s best to split an INO into several rounds (a lottery, a closed whitelist sale & a public NFT sale);
Hype should be created separately around each round;
GameFi guilds are the best TA in terms of scalability & lead cost.

No crypto — not very Web3

Apple now allows NFTs through applications listed on its App Store, which enables developers to sell non-fungible tokens in-app and new apps within which users may purchase NFTs.

What's the catch?
• Apple has applied its existing Web2 monetization structure, taking a 30% cut from app developers.
• All transactions must be in USD. Crypto is not an option.

A typical marketplace takes 2-3% of the transaction. Under Apple's rules, companies lose out heavily on each deal.

What’s the silver lining? Apple’s NFT move could put an $ETH wallet in every single mobile game, onboarding 1B+ players! Excited?

Top Influential Crypto Fintechs

5 of the top 10 most prominent fintech companies in 2022 are in crypto, according to a study by Utility Bidder. The researchers looked at valuation, funding, social following, and online visibility to calculate an overall fintech index score.

OpenSea is ranked 2nd, the highest among the blockchain firms on the list.

• Other crypto firms in the top 10 include FTX, Chainalysis, Fireblocks, and Circle, ranked from 7 to 10.

Robinhood was named the most prominent financial technology company, topping all other companies in terms of funding and Google searches in 2021.

The fintech sector is expected to be worth more than $171B in 2022, and the report even forecasts the figure will exceed $228B by 2024.

2022-09-19 18:30:54 Don’t make these mistakes when valuing a business

In the last post, we talked about the 3 main approaches to valuing a startup: DCF, relative & cost-based. But which one is better?

In our practice, DCF (Discounted Cash Flow) works best for crypto startups, because it accounts for both opportunities and risks. But there are some mistakes that we see projects make again and again:

Wrong input data: you need to judge the market size, revenue growth rate, user base growth, etc. It has to be logical & based on real data, not just some optimistic idea.

- Wrong growth rate: it’s better to calculate based on a conservative growth rate. But too often startups plug in unrealistic values like 100% a year into the DCF model.

Overall, it’s best to use several scenarios & make several calculations – this will impress potential investors, too.

Finally, you can also use the relative approach to check the results of the DCF. But don’t rely on the relative method too much.

2022-09-15 14:15:39 How do you value a crypto business?

Before you ask venture funds for money, you need to have an idea of how much your startup is worth – a valuation. Based on it, you can negotiate how much of the equity or tokens to give away to the investor.

There are 3 main methods for valuing a business:

1) DCF: Discounted Cash Flow. Forecasting future money flows and bringing them to the present using discounting. You need to divide the company’s life into 2 periods: forecast (8-15 years) and terminal (further into the future & hard to predict). This is the most popular method.
2) Relative: selecting similar companies and analyzing their funding deals.
3) Cost-based: the money spent on creating a business. It’s not great for startups, though.

You can also put all three on a chart – it’s called a football field diagram.

2022-09-14 15:49:26 Looks like Polygon is bringing Web2 companies into the crypto space

They’ve already secured partnerships with Stripe and NFL. Indeed, yesterday, they announced a deal with Starbucks – a $29B revenue company.

Together with Polygon, Starbucks is leveraging Web3 technology to enhance customer experiences by launching Odyssey: an NFT platform for earning and buying “stamps” that unlock exclusive coffee-themed experiences.

• Odyssey’s members will be able to play coffee-themed games called “journeys” which can earn them a “journey stamp” NFT. Some of the journeys will include challenges meant to deepen the user’s knowledge of coffee and the Starbucks brand.

• Though marketed as a Web3 experience, Odyssey’s users don’t actually need to own any crypto to pay Starbucks. Instead, users can purchase stamps directly via their credit cards, negating the need for a crypto wallet.

2022-09-13 18:16:27 Did you know that Nigeria is a crypto hotspot?

Nigeria is one of the global leaders in crypto adoption. Surprised? But it’s true. Out of 216M people, 33M are crypto users – that’s 15%! And that even though the Central Bank banned bank transactions with crypto.

• Nigeria’s official language in English, 40% of the population are under 18, and there are lots of work migrants who need to send money home. These could be the main reasons why so many Nigerians use cryptocurrency.

• There’s also a cool study by CoinGecko where they calculated Google searches for ‘buy crypto’ and ‘invest in crypto’ in different countries, and Nigeria came out on top! Ahead of the UAE and Singapore, and far, far ahead of the US and UK.
